掃二維碼與項(xiàng)目經(jīng)理溝通
我們在微信上24小時(shí)期待你的聲音
解答本文疑問/技術(shù)咨詢/運(yùn)營咨詢/技術(shù)建議/互聯(lián)網(wǎng)交流
連接獨(dú)立云主機(jī)數(shù)據(jù)庫是進(jìn)行數(shù)據(jù)管理和操作的重要步驟,下面將詳細(xì)介紹如何連接獨(dú)立云主機(jī)數(shù)據(jù)庫的步驟和方法。

1. 確定數(shù)據(jù)庫類型:需要確定要連接的數(shù)據(jù)庫類型,例如MySQL、Oracle、SQL Server等,不同的數(shù)據(jù)庫類型有不同的連接方式和驅(qū)動(dòng)程序。
2. 獲取數(shù)據(jù)庫連接信息:在連接數(shù)據(jù)庫之前,需要獲取數(shù)據(jù)庫的連接信息,包括主機(jī)地址、端口號(hào)、用戶名和密碼等,這些信息通常由數(shù)據(jù)庫管理員提供。
3. 下載數(shù)據(jù)庫驅(qū)動(dòng)程序:根據(jù)確定的數(shù)據(jù)庫類型,需要下載相應(yīng)的數(shù)據(jù)庫驅(qū)動(dòng)程序,驅(qū)動(dòng)程序是連接數(shù)據(jù)庫的關(guān)鍵,它提供了與數(shù)據(jù)庫進(jìn)行通信的接口。
4. 安裝數(shù)據(jù)庫驅(qū)動(dòng)程序:下載完成后,需要將數(shù)據(jù)庫驅(qū)動(dòng)程序安裝到本地計(jì)算機(jī)上,安裝過程通常比較簡單,只需按照提示進(jìn)行操作即可。
5. 編寫連接代碼:使用編程語言(如Java、Python等)編寫連接數(shù)據(jù)庫的代碼,根據(jù)所使用的編程語言和數(shù)據(jù)庫類型,可以使用相應(yīng)的庫或模塊來簡化連接過程。
6. 建立數(shù)據(jù)庫連接:在代碼中,使用獲取到的數(shù)據(jù)庫連接信息和相應(yīng)的驅(qū)動(dòng)程序,建立與數(shù)據(jù)庫的連接,連接成功后,可以執(zhí)行各種數(shù)據(jù)庫操作,如查詢、插入、更新和刪除等。
7. 關(guān)閉數(shù)據(jù)庫連接:完成數(shù)據(jù)庫操作后,需要關(guān)閉與數(shù)據(jù)庫的連接,釋放資源,關(guān)閉連接可以通過調(diào)用相應(yīng)的方法或語句來實(shí)現(xiàn)。
8. 異常處理:在連接數(shù)據(jù)庫的過程中,可能會(huì)遇到各種異常情況,如網(wǎng)絡(luò)故障、數(shù)據(jù)庫連接超時(shí)等,為了確保程序的穩(wěn)定性和可靠性,需要進(jìn)行異常處理,捕獲并處理可能出現(xiàn)的異常。
9. 安全性考慮:在連接數(shù)據(jù)庫時(shí),需要注意安全性問題,使用強(qiáng)密碼進(jìn)行身份驗(yàn)證、限制訪問權(quán)限、加密傳輸數(shù)據(jù)等措施可以提高數(shù)據(jù)庫的安全性。
10. 性能優(yōu)化:為了提高數(shù)據(jù)庫連接的性能,可以考慮一些優(yōu)化措施,如使用連接池管理連接、合理設(shè)置超時(shí)時(shí)間、緩存查詢結(jié)果等。
通過以上步驟,可以成功連接獨(dú)立云主機(jī)數(shù)據(jù)庫并進(jìn)行數(shù)據(jù)管理和操作,下面提出四個(gè)與本文相關(guān)的問題,并做出解答。
問題1:如何確定要連接的數(shù)據(jù)庫類型?
答:確定要連接的數(shù)據(jù)庫類型需要考慮實(shí)際需求和應(yīng)用場景,常見的數(shù)據(jù)庫類型有MySQL、Oracle、SQL Server等,可以根據(jù)項(xiàng)目要求和團(tuán)隊(duì)技術(shù)棧選擇合適的數(shù)據(jù)庫類型。
問題2:如何獲取數(shù)據(jù)庫的連接信息?
答:數(shù)據(jù)庫的連接信息通常由數(shù)據(jù)庫管理員提供,包括主機(jī)地址、端口號(hào)、用戶名和密碼等,可以向管理員申請或查閱相關(guān)文檔來獲取這些信息。
問題3:如何編寫連接代碼?
答:編寫連接代碼需要根據(jù)所使用的編程語言和數(shù)據(jù)庫類型選擇合適的庫或模塊,對于Java語言和MySQL數(shù)據(jù)庫,可以使用JDBC庫來編寫連接代碼;對于Python語言和SQLite數(shù)據(jù)庫,可以使用sqlite3模塊來編寫連接代碼。
問題4:如何進(jìn)行異常處理?
答:在進(jìn)行數(shù)據(jù)庫連接時(shí),可以使用try-catch語句來捕獲可能出現(xiàn)的異常,在catch語句中,可以對異常進(jìn)行相應(yīng)的處理,如打印錯(cuò)誤信息、記錄日志等,還可以根據(jù)具體情況進(jìn)行異常重拋或重新嘗試連接等操作。
通過以上解答,希望能幫助您更好地理解如何連接獨(dú)立云主機(jī)數(shù)據(jù)庫,并解決相關(guān)問題,如果還有其他疑問,請隨時(shí)提問。
網(wǎng)頁標(biāo)題:怎么連接獨(dú)立云主機(jī)數(shù)據(jù)庫「怎么連接獨(dú)立云主機(jī)數(shù)據(jù)庫」
文章來源:http://uogjgqi.cn/article/djpdois.html

我們在微信上24小時(shí)期待你的聲音
解答本文疑問/技術(shù)咨詢/運(yùn)營咨詢/技術(shù)建議/互聯(lián)網(wǎng)交流